# HG changeset patch # User Dennis Fink # Date 2015-10-24 02:10:37 # Node ID c9b6576fe5af9ae2a635c1412de8a93675cb0178 # Parent 9153e519ff54a8cd610eab6cae8881f9441107ca Add some colors to stats countries output diff --git a/ennstatus/cli/commands/stats.py b/ennstatus/cli/commands/stats.py --- a/ennstatus/cli/commands/stats.py +++ b/ennstatus/cli/commands/stats.py @@ -29,9 +29,23 @@ def countries(obj): countries[server.country] += 1 for key, value in sorted(countries.items(), key=lambda x: x[1]): - click.echo('%s: %s' % (key, value)) + click.echo( + '%s: %s' % ( + click.style(key, fg='green'), + click.style(str(value), fg='blue') + ) + ) - click.echo('Most servers are in: %s' % max(countries)) click.echo( - 'We are hosted in %s different countries' % len(countries.keys()) + 'Most servers are in: %s' % click.style( + str(max(countries)), + fg='green' + ) ) + + click.echo( + 'We are hosted in %s different countries' % click.style( + str(len(countries.keys())), + fg='blue' + ) + )